ViewUtils使用手册
欢迎来到ViewUtils的快速入门指南。本教程将引导您了解此开源项目的基本结构、启动关键文件以及重要配置。请注意,提供的GitHub链接似乎并不指向实际存在的项目“https://github.com/youth5201314/ViewUtils.git”,因此下面的内容基于通用的开源项目文档编写模板。如需具体信息,请参考真实项目的最新文档。
1. 项目的目录结构及介绍
根目录下常见结构示例:
ViewUtils/
|-- src/
| |-- main/ # 主工程目录
| |-- java/ # Java源码目录
| |-- com.example # 示例包名
| |-- viewutils # 项目核心代码所在包
| |-- res/ # 资源文件夹,包括布局(layout), 图片(drawable), 等
|-- app/ # 如果是Android项目,可能会有单独的app模块
|-- build.gradle # Gradle构建脚本
|-- README.md # 项目简介与快速开始指南
|-- .gitignore # Git忽略文件列表
|-- LICENSE # 许可证文件
src/main/java
: 包含所有的Java源代码,按包结构组织。src/main/res
: 存放所有资源文件,如布局文件、图片、字符串等。build.gradle
: Gradle配置文件,控制项目构建过程。README.md
: 项目介绍、安装步骤和快速开始说明。.gitignore
: 控制哪些文件不被Git版本控制系统跟踪。
2. 项目的启动文件介绍
在Android项目中,通常有一个主Activity作为应用的入口点,例如:
src/main/java/com/example/viewutils/MainActivity.java
- MainActivity.java: 此文件包含了应用启动时首先运行的逻辑,通常负责初始化界面和设置基本的UI行为。它可能引入了ViewUtils特有的注解或方法来简化视图的绑定和事件处理。
3. 项目的配置文件介绍
build.gradle (Module: app)
这是Gradle构建系统的配置文件,包含项目依赖、编译参数等。对于依赖ViewUtils这样的外部库,你会看到类似以下的依赖声明:
dependencies {
implementation 'com.youth5201314:viewutils:x.x.x' // 假设的依赖项,实际版本号应替换为最新的
}
res/values/strings.xml
- 在资源文件中,像
strings.xml
用于存储应用程序使用的字符串,有助于国际化。
属性配置文件
在某些特定情况下,如果项目使用到了配置属性,可能会有自定义的XML文件或.properties文件来存储这些配置,但未直接在描述中提及具体的配置文件。
由于原始提供的GitHub链接不可用,以上内容为假设性指导。实际使用时,请参照相应项目的实际结构和文档进行操作。